Features Overview

We highlight the main differences and pick a winner for each feature.

Data Scale & Reliability

Ahrefs uses vastly superior data infrastructure; Serpstat provides good coverage at a smaller scale.

Ahrefs

Ahrefs boasts access to the world’s #1 SEO crawler. Its keyword database contains over 28.7 billion terms, offering unrivaled depth. This massive scale is why Fortune 500 companies rely on Ahrefs data for crucial insights. Serpstat offers comprehensive global data from 230 countries. The platform bases its analysis on 8.62 billion keywords and 1.50 billion domains. Serpstat’s data is extensive, but it does not match the sheer volume of Ahrefs. Ahrefs wins heavily on data quality and proprietary depth. If you operate in saturated, high-volume markets, that data difference is critical. Serpstat still provides sufficient data for most small-to-medium businesses. Ahrefs is necessary for mastering competitive intelligence across massive global markets.

Pricing Structure

Serpstat is significantly cheaper from the start; Ahrefs charges punishingly high PAYG credits.

Serpstat

Ahrefs starts at $129/month and uses a strict, complex usage-based credit system. Exceeding crawl or export limits results in immediate, automatic PAYG charges. Users often complain that this rapidly escalates the actual monthly cost of Ahrefs. Serpstat starts much lower at $50/month and offers four clear, tiered usage plans. Limits are transparently set based on daily searches and monthly position checks. Serpstat focuses on value, making it highly accessible for beginners. Serpstat offers straightforward pricing without the sudden, auto-charged surprises. Ahrefs requires constant monitoring of consumption to avoid expensive unexpected bills. For true predictability and budget control, Serpstat’s pricing model is far more user-friendly. Ahrefs's value proposition is decreasing severely for low-volume users.

AI and Future Search

Ahrefs has deeper AI integration, particularly for brand protection; Serpstat's AI tools focus on content creation.

Ahrefs

Ahrefs integrates AI deeply into its platform with the AI Content Helper and Content Grader. Critically, Brand Radar tracks visibility across AI chatbots and LLMs. Ahrefs ensures your brand presence is monitored beyond traditional SERPs. This proactive measure is vital in the shifting landscape of future AI search. Serpstat offers standard AI content tools starting from the Team plan tier. These tools help accelerate production and improve content quality. Serpstat lacks the dedicated LLM brand tracking that Ahrefs provides. Ahrefs leads by integrating proprietary data with AI for competitive advantage. Serpstat provides standard AI assistance, but Ahrefs anticipates future brand protection needs more effectively.

API and Integration

Ahrefs provides enterprise-grade API power; Serpstat offers cost-effective access but with strict limits.

Ahrefs

Ahrefs unlocks API access (100+ flexible endpoints) only on the custom Enterprise plan level. This is tailored for Fortune 500 teams needing full automation and controls. These high-end APIs allow users to power custom dashboards or integrate data directly into internal tools. Ahrefs focuses on industrial-scale data piping. Serpstat offers API access starting much earlier, with the $100 Team plan. It is cited as the most cost-effective provider for large-scale data re-selling. However, Serpstat's API policy imposes restrictive non-commercial use limits and low rate constraints. While cheaper, it’s less suitable for complex, unfettered enterprise operations than Ahrefs.

Customer and Billing Support

Ahrefs offers fast, reliable support; Serpstat is plagued by severe billing and cancellation complaints.

Ahrefs

Ahrefs reports a strong 6 minute and 41 second median response time, with a 90% satisfaction rating. Support is multilingual and available five days a week. Support from Ahrefs is generally responsive and helpful regarding technical queries. However, users still report some inconsistency in technical knowledge. Serpstat users report frequent and severe difficulty canceling their subscriptions. Many describe unauthorized charges and a lack of human support for critical billing issues. Serpstat provides standard technical support within 16 business hours, which is much slower than Ahrefs. Trust is fundamentally lower for Serpstat due to its poor billing practices. Reliable, trustworthy support is paramount in subscription software. Ahrefs provides significantly better and faster service, earning a higher user trust rating.

Ahrefs Pricing
$129/mo

Ahrefs costs between $129 and $449 per month with three main plans: Lite at $129/month, Standard at $249/month, and Advanced at $449/month.

Paying annually saves you up to 17% on these rates. Let's look closely at what each plan tier offers for your marketing needs.

Serpstat Pricing
$50/mo

Serpstat costs between $50 and $410 per month with four plans: Individual at $50/mo, Team at $100/mo, Team x2 at $169/mo, and Agency at $410/mo.

Ahrefs generates highly divided feedback, reflected in its low Trustpilot score (2.1/5.0). Historically, users praised the platform for providing reliable SEO data, especially for keyword research and competitive analysis. However, recent changes emphasizing usage-based credits have caused significant user backlash. Many long-time users feel the company has become "greedy," reporting that complex new credit systems drain accounts quickly or that essential features, like batch analysis, were removed from existing grandfathered plans, effectively forcing expensive upgrades.

While the product is still considered profoundly powerful for enterprises and those with large budgets, small-to-medium users feel the value has steeply declined. Adding to the frustration, several reviews describe the user experience (UX) as terrible and confusing, looking "20 years ago." Despite these operational complaints, the support team receives specific praise from some customers for being genuinely helpful and responsive, though others report encountering an "elitist attitude" or lack of technical knowledge. The consensus is that Ahrefs offers industry-leading data, but its high cost and restrictive pay-per-click model are major pain points 📉.

Frequently Asked Questions

Which software is cheaper for a solo SEO consultant: Ahrefs or Serpstat?

Serpstat is significantly cheaper for solo users, starting at $50/month for their Individual plan. Ahrefs's entry-level Lite plan costs $129/month. Serpstat provides solid tools, while Ahrefs demands a much higher initial investment.

Does Serpstat offer better historical data retention than Ahrefs?

It depends on the plan, but yes, potentially. Ahrefs offers up to five years of historical data on its Advanced plan. Serpstat’s top-tier Agency plan retains data for up to 100 months, which is over eight years.

Which tool provides a better overall customer support experience?

Ahrefs offers superior customer support reliability and speed. They report a median response time of under seven minutes. Serpstat users frequently report slow, poor support, especially concerning billing and subscription cancellation issues.

Which tool is better for agencies that need to create White Label reports?

Serpstat is better for agencies requiring white-label reports. This exclusive feature is available on the Agency plan to impress high-value clients. Ahrefs focuses instead on integration with Looker Studio for streamlined reporting.

Is Ahrefs's API access more powerful than Serpstat's?

Yes, Ahrefs's API is designed for enterprise scale with 100+ flexible endpoints. While Serpstat's API is more affordable and accessible, its non-commercial use limits are restrictive. Ahrefs provides true industrial data automation.

Why do users complain more about billing with Serpstat than with Ahrefs?

Serpstat receives severe complaints about difficult subscription cancellation and unauthorized automatic charges. Ahrefs’s billing complaints focus less on cancellation and more on the restrictive, expensive nature of their Pay-As-You-Go credit system.
